Gary Homes: Why They Need More Than a Quick Wipe-Down
Gary sits on the southern tip of Lake Michigan. That location brings real weather variety — humid summers, harsh winters, and wind off the lake that pushes dust and debris into every corner.
Spring pollen from the tree canopy along Ridge Road and the Marquette Park district settles on every surface. It coats blinds, collects on baseboards, and works into carpet fibers fast.
The older housing stock in neighborhoods like Miller Beach, Tolleston, and Aetna adds another layer of challenge. Many homes date to the mid-20th century. They have plaster walls, older grout lines, and woodwork that traps grime if not cleaned regularly.
Industrial history left its mark on the air quality too. Proximity to the steel mills along the lakefront means fine particulate matter is a real concern for Gary residents. It settles indoors and builds up quickly between cleans.
Basement moisture is common near the lakefront and in low-lying blocks. That humidity encourages mildew in bathrooms and laundry rooms. A thorough clean matters more here than in drier climates.
All of this makes Gary house cleaning a specific, local job — not a generic task.

Standard, Deep, Move-Out & Post-Construction Cleaning in Gary
Not every clean is the same job. Here is the honest difference, from cleaners who do this every day:
- Standard clean — your regular upkeep: kitchen surfaces, appliance fronts, stovetop and sink, bathrooms fully wiped and disinfected, floors swept and mopped, dusting, vacuuming, and trash taken out. Best on a home that is already maintained.
- Deep clean — everything in a standard clean, plus the detail work: baseboards, window sills, blinds dusted, hard-water buildup on faucets, shower doors and grout scrubbed, ceiling fans, inside the microwave, and (on request) inside the fridge and oven. This is what a first-time or long-overdue clean needs.
- Move-out clean — the same deep-clean detail on an empty home, aimed at getting your deposit back: empty cabinets, inside appliances, window tracks, and baseboards.
- Post-construction clean — after a remodel or new build, when fine drywall dust coats everything. A careful wall-to-floor process, priced for the extra work.

How House Cleaning Is Priced in Gary
Honest pricing depends on the size and condition of your home, not a flat guess. Bigger homes and deeper cleans take longer, and a well-maintained place on a recurring plan costs less per visit than a first-time deep clean. You get a clear estimate up front.
What makes a clean take longer (and cost more): a home that has never had a professional clean, pets — especially on carpet, small children, and heavy clutter. We factor these in honestly instead of lowballing and then upcharging on the day.
Rough time on site: a standard clean usually runs 2 to 3½ hours; a deep or move-out clean 4½ to 6½ hours; post-construction longer. That way you can plan your day.
Supplies: our pros bring their own professional-grade supplies and equipment. Prefer a specific product for a certain surface? Leave it out and we will use it.
